IME

Workers' compensation insurance providers in New York may require you to undergo an Independent Medical Examination (IME). This IME determines whether you are eligible for work-related medical treatment or wage-replacement benefits.

Most of the time the case, an IME is a brief examination which lasts five minutes or less. It isn't conducted in a medical facility, and it is often far away from the injured worker.

The IME physician must submit a written report detailing their findings and conclusions. This report is frequently used in workers' comp cases.

However, these reports can be biased and contain several errors and omissions , which could seriously impact your claim. The IME doctor may misrepresent your injuries, or claim that your injuries have nothing to do with your work accident. This could cause the insurance company to deny or cancel your claim and medical treatment.

If you are forced to go through an IME It is crucial to be aware of your rights before the appointment takes place. First, the insurance company should give notice when an IME will take place. You should also be permitted to be an expert witness to testify as well as to record the exam.

You should also request copies of any paperwork you received during the IME. A summary of the exam should be prepared. The summary should include the questions you were asked, how you responded to them, and how the IME doctor dealt with you.

In addition, you should note any other information you feel is relevant to the IME. You should also keep a record of how the IME doctor responded and how they communicated.

The IME could have a negative impact on your workers' compensation claim, so it is imperative to discuss the results of your examination with an experienced workers' compensation attorney. They can assist you in understanding how the IME will impact your claim, and also fight the doctor's findings. Ultimately, you should receive the medical treatment and wage-replacement benefits you require.

Disputs with insurers

Although it is a good idea to file a claim for workers' compensation law firm compensation benefits to be filed following an accident, there are some issues with the claims. The insurer could deny your claim, offer an unsatisfactory settlement, or delay the payment of benefits.

An experienced attorney for workers' compensation can help you navigate these issues and ensure the best result for your case. The attorney will also review your medical records to help you determine the cost of your injury or illness in terms of money as well as time off from work.

A lawyer can assist you to get the medical treatment and services you require. The lawyer can also make use of legal tools to establish that the treatment was required and a result of your injury.

The lawyer can also help determine the effect of the insurance company's rejection on your workers' compensation law firms compensation claim on your job. Insurers may decline your claim for a variety of reasons, including the fact that the injury occurred in a non-work setting or that you filed the claim too late.

You may appeal a decision made regarding your workers' compensation claim in certain states. This involves going to an appeals hearing and proving that you suffered injuries while performing your job.

The judge will decide if you're entitled to benefits and for how long. He or she will also decide the amount of your weekly payment and the kind of disability that you're suffering from.

If your claim is denied, you can request a reconciliation with your attorney or the representative of the insurance company. The conciliation is a informal meeting. You will need to bring all the medical documentation you have.

The conciliator seeks to reach an agreement on a voluntary basis between the insurance company and you during the conference. If the conciliation is unable to result in an agreement, the conciliator will refer it to an administrative judge.

The lawyer will then present the evidence to the judge and argue that you deserve the maximum amount of workers compensation benefits. If the judge decides to accept your claim, you'll receive a set monthly payment that will cover your healthcare and other related costs until you're ready to return to work.
